71920 ACE/HCP4ADGA Bearing Product Overview & Core Advantages
The 71920 ACE/HCP4ADGA is a high-precision angular contact ball bearing engineered for demanding applications requiring exceptional accuracy and performance. This universally matchable (SU) bearing is designed to accommodate combined loads, specifically high axial loads in one direction, while offering superior rotational accuracy. Its core advantages stem from a P4A tolerance class, a ceramic ball and phenolic cage construction, and an extra light preload (Class A), making it ideal for high-speed operation and systems where minimal friction and heat generation are critical.
71920 ACE/HCP4ADGA Bearing Model Code Explained, Specifications & Naming Convention
| Code Segment | Technical Meaning |
|---|---|
| 71920 | Basic bearing series and size designation (100mm bore, 140mm OD). |
| ACE | Internal design optimized for high-speed and high-precision performance. |
| HC | Hybrid Ceramic: Signifies the use of ceramic balls for reduced weight, lower friction, and enhanced speed capability. |
| P4A | Tolerance Class: Denotes extremely high dimensional and running accuracy, superior to standard ABEC 7 / ISO P4. |
| DG | Universal Matchable (SU): The bearing is designed to be mounted in pairs (duplex) in a universal matchable arrangement (DB, DF, DT) without selective assembly. |
| A | Preload Class: Indicates an Extra Light preload, minimizing starting and running torque for ultra-high-speed applications. |
71920 ACE/HCP4ADGA Bearing Structural Features & Performance Benefits
Hybrid Ceramic Construction: The combination of chrome steel rings and silicon nitride (Si3N4) ceramic balls significantly reduces centrifugal forces, lowers operating temperature, and extends bearing life, especially at high speeds (up to 15,000 rpm).
Phenolic Resin Cage: The lightweight and robust phenolic cage offers excellent dimensional stability and low friction, contributing to smooth operation and high acceleration capability.
High Precision & Rigidity: Manufactured to P4A tolerance class with a 25° contact angle, this bearing provides superior running accuracy, system rigidity, and precise shaft positioning.
Optimized Load Capacity: Engineered to handle significant combined loads, with a high dynamic load rating (13,612 lbf) for long-lasting performance in demanding conditions.
Pre-lubricated & Open Design: The bearing is supplied with lubrication suitable for its operational temperature range (-30°C to 110°C). The open seal type allows for optimal lubrication flow in systems with centralized lubrication.
71920 ACE/HCP4ADGA Bearing Typical Application Areas
This high-precision angular contact ball bearing is ideally suited for applications where speed, accuracy, and reliability are paramount. Key industries and equipment include:
- Machine Tool Spindles: High-speed milling, grinding, and turning centers.
- Precision Robotics: Arm joints and high-accuracy positioning systems.
- Aerospace & Defense Systems: Gyroscopes, radar systems, and auxiliary power units (APUs).
- High-Speed Motors and Drives: Spindles for PCB drilling and dental handpieces.
- Medical Equipment: CT scanners and MRI gantries.
